The N74F10N is a high-performance, triple 3-input NAND gate integrated circuit from NXP Semiconductors, designed to operate in a wide range of electronics applications requiring logic functions. This IC is part of the 74F series, known for its fast switching speeds and high reliability.
Key Features
- Logic Type: NAND Gate
- Number of Gates: 3
- Number of Inputs per Gate: 3
- High-Speed Performance: The N74F10N offers a typical propagation delay of 4.5ns, ensuring quick response times for critical applications.
- Operating Voltage Range: 4.5V to 5.5V, making it compatible with standard TTL logic levels.
- Output Current: Capable of sourcing up to 1mA and sinking up to 20mA, providing sufficient drive capability for multiple loads.
- Package: Available in a standard 14-pin DIP (Dual In-line Package), suitable for through-hole mounting, which simplifies the prototyping and production processes.
